French term

récusé chirurgicalement

French to English Medical Medical (general)
Unsure how best to translate this and any suggestions are much appreciated.

A few examples are:

1. Rétrécissement aortique récusé chirurgicalement


2. .... un patient ne doit pas être récusé chirurgicalement uniquement sur le N du Pet-Scan

refusal for surgery/surgical intervention/refused to operate


http://www.saging.com/articles/quel-pronostic-vital-pour-un-...

Quant à savoir pourquoi les patients n’étaient pas opérés, les réponses étaient les suivantes : 58% des patients avaient refusé l’intervention chirurgicale, 24% avaient été récusés par le chirurgien du fait du haut risque chirurgical et 18% avaient été récusés par le cardiologue pour les mêmes raisons.
